Overview of Conventional Cataract Surgical Treatment



Traditional cataract surgical procedure, typically referred to as phacoemulsification, is a reputable procedure that effectively restores vision by eliminating the gloomy lens of the eye.



Throughout this surgery, your specialist will create a little cut in your cornea, permitting accessibility to the lens. Using ultrasound waves, they'll separate the gloomy lens right into small fragments, which are then delicately suctioned out.

When the old lens is eliminated, a synthetic intraocular lens (IOL) is implanted to bring back clear vision. The surgical treatment generally takes less than an hour and is executed under regional anesthesia, decreasing discomfort.

Later, you'll likely see improvements in your vision as your eye heals. You'll require to follow post-operative treatment guidelines to guarantee ideal healing.

Advantages and Negative Aspects of Laser-Assisted Cataract Surgical Procedure



While several individuals take advantage of conventional techniques, laser-assisted cataract surgical treatment uses unique advantages and some disadvantages worth taking into consideration.

One major benefit is precision; the laser develops accurate cuts, which can cause faster recovery and minimized danger of difficulties. You might additionally experience less pain during the procedure. Additionally, the laser can separate the cataract extra efficiently, requiring less power from the doctor.

Nevertheless, it is very important to consider these benefits versus prospective drawbacks. Laser-assisted surgical treatment generally costs more than conventional methods, and not all insurance policy plans cover it.

Recovery and Aftercare for Cataract Surgical Treatment



After cataract surgery, whether it was performed using traditional approaches or laser aid, your healing procedure is very important for attaining the most effective feasible vision results.

You should relax for the very first day and avoid exhausting activities. Maintain your eyes protected with sunglasses when outdoors, specifically in bright light.

It's vital to follow your doctor's guidelines concerning eye decreases and drugs; these help avoid infection and decrease inflammation.

You might experience moderate pain or blurred vision at first, but this should enhance with time.

Attend all follow-up consultations to check your recovery development. If you notice unexpected pain, increased inflammation, or vision modifications, contact your physician instantly.

Abiding by these standards will certainly support a smooth recuperation and enhance your general results.
